Ankündigung

Einklappen
Keine Ankündigung bisher.

Newbee verloren in Raum und Zeit ...

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

    Newbee verloren in Raum und Zeit ...

    Guten Tag an alle!

    Ich sehe mir schon einige Monate openHAb an. Sieht extrem vielversprechend und zukunftsträchtig aus.
    Aber als Anfänger verzweifle ich einfach weil viel zu viele Fragen unbeantwortet bleiben und eine vernünftige Dokumentation fehlt. - oder hab' ich was übersehen ??? Ich find' nix. Nur tausend Fetzen über's Web verteilt 'And off you go!' in Steno und ohne jedwede Hilfestellung wenn was nicht so funktioniert wie vorgesehen.
    Ich habe die 1.6er Version unter Windows irgendwie zum laufen gebracht und sogar eine gewisse Interaktion/Kommunikation mit meiner HomeMatic CCU hinbekommen.
    Die 1.7er läuft auch irgendwie obwohl im Sekundentakt irgendwelche Kommunikationsfehler geschmissen werden die ich mir nicht erklären kann.
    Die 2.0alpha2 (und alle anderen 2er Versionen) bekomme ich überhaupt nicht ans rennen - da scheitert es direkt an irgendwelchen ominösen Bindings eclipse-schiessmichtot die nicht gefunden werden. Irgendwas mache ich fundamental falsch.

    Es gab ja hier mal einen löblichen Versuch einer Dokumentation/eines Handbuchs aber das scheint sich nach Seite 3 im Sande verlaufen zu haben...
    Bin ich der einzige Dösbaddel hier der dem das so geht und der den Wald vor lauter Bäumen nicht sieht? Wo sind die HowTo's für Anfänger?

    Nix für ungut,
    Roger

    #2
    Hi,

    na so schwer ist es doch nicht. Im Prinzip sind die 5 Punkte hier beschrieben
    https://github.com/openhab/openhab/w...openHAB-Server
    wobei due auf Punkt 4 erst einmal verzichten kannst.
    Ich machs noch kürzer:
    OpenHAB-Runtime installieren
    Items-File konfigurieren
    Sitemap konfigurieren

    Das ist es erst einmal!

    Als Anfänger solltest du jedoch erst einmal mit dem Demo-Setup beginnen:
    OpenHAB-Runtime installieren
    Demo-Setup installieren
    Jetzt mit der Appliaktion Herumspielen und ausprobieren und die Konfigfiles mal anschauen und überlegen, was die jeweilen Konfigeinträge im Items- bzw Sitemapsfile machen.

    Gruß,
    thoern

    Kommentar


      #3
      Also ich hab auch erst vor Kurzem mit openHAB begonnen.
      Hierzu gibts auf der offiziellen openHAB Seite einen Link auf ein Wiki https://github.com/openhab/openhab/wiki damit sollte schon mal vieles erklärt werden.
      Es gäbe auch noch eine kleine deutsche Anleitung die ebenfalls dort verlinkt ist: https://openhabdoc.readthedocs.org/de/latest/
      Alles was ich dort (noch) nicht gefunden habe, konnte ich hier im Forum suchen bzw. fragen. Bin aber ebenfalls erst am Anfang.

      Kommentar


        #4
        Ach Jungs,

        das hört sich alles so verdächtig nach viel Tatendrang, viel Zeit und Lust auf 'Reverse-Engineering' an. Aber ich fange doch so ein Projekt nicht an um dann erstmal 'Rate mal mit Rosenthal' zu spielen. Der Weg ist für mich nur bedingt das Ziel. Am Ende soll was rauskommen was auch ökonomisch/ökologisch Sinn macht.
        Ich habe mit 1.5 begonnen mit (im Verhältnis zum Zeitaufwand mäßigen Erfolg) zu forschen, seit 1.7 stecke ich fest.
        Das Runtime meldet im halbsekundentakt so schöne Sachen wie:

        java.lang.ClassCastException: org.openhab.binding.http.internal.HttpGenericBindi ngProvider cannot be cast to org.openhab.binding.http.HttpBindingProvider
        at org.openhab.binding.http.internal.HttpBinding.exec ute(HttpBinding.java:132) ~[na:na]
        at org.openhab.core.binding.AbstractActiveBinding$Bin dingActiveService.execute(AbstractActiveBinding.ja va:156) ~[na:na]
        at org.openhab.core.service.AbstractActiveService$Ref reshThread.run(AbstractActiveService.java:173) ~[na:na]
        00:22:00.492 [ERROR] [.service.AbstractActiveService:175 ] - Error while executing background thread HTTP Refresh Service
        java.lang.ClassCastException: org.openhab.binding.http.internal.HttpGenericBindi ngProvider cannot be cast to org.openhab.binding.http.HttpBindingProvider
        at org.openhab.binding.http.internal.HttpBinding.exec ute(HttpBinding.java:132) ~[na:na]
        at org.openhab.core.binding.AbstractActiveBinding$Bin dingActiveService.execute(AbstractActiveBinding.ja va:156) ~[na:na]
        at org.openhab.core.service.AbstractActiveService$Ref reshThread.run(AbstractActiveService.java:173) ~[na:na]
        00:22:01.210 [ERROR] [.service.AbstractActiveService:175 ] - Error while executing background thread HTTP Refresh Service
        java.lang.ClassCastException: org.openhab.binding.http.internal.HttpGenericBindi ngProvider cannot be cast to org.openhab.binding.http.HttpBindingProvider
        at org.openhab.binding.http.internal.HttpBinding.exec ute(HttpBinding.java:132) ~[na:na]
        at org.openhab.core.binding.AbstractActiveBinding$Bin dingActiveService.execute(AbstractActiveBinding.ja va:156) ~[na:na]
        at org.openhab.core.service.AbstractActiveService$Ref reshThread.run(AbstractActiveService.java:173) ~[na:na]
        00:22:01.506 [ERROR] [.service.AbstractActiveService:175 ] - Error while executing background thread HTTP Refresh Service
        java.lang.ClassCastException: org.openhab.binding.http.internal.HttpGenericBindi ngProvider cannot be cast to org.openhab.binding.http.HttpBindingProvider
        at org.openhab.binding.http.internal.HttpBinding.exec ute(HttpBinding.java:132) ~[na:na]
        at org.openhab.core.binding.AbstractActiveBinding$Bin dingActiveService.execute(AbstractActiveBinding.ja va:156) ~[na:na]
        at org.openhab.core.service.AbstractActiveService$Ref reshThread.run(AbstractActiveService.java:173) ~[na:na]
        00:22:02.224 [ERROR] [.service.AbstractActiveService:175 ] - Error while executing background thread HTTP Refresh Service
        java.lang.ClassCastException: org.openhab.binding.http.internal.HttpGenericBindi ngProvider cannot be cast to org.openhab.binding.http.HttpBindingProvider
        at org.openhab.binding.http.internal.HttpBinding.exec ute(HttpBinding.java:132) ~[na:na]
        at org.openhab.core.binding.AbstractActiveBinding$Bin dingActiveService.execute(AbstractActiveBinding.ja va:156) ~[na:na]
        at org.openhab.core.service.AbstractActiveService$Ref reshThread.run(AbstractActiveService.java:173) ~[na:na]
        00:22:02.520 [ERROR] [.service.AbstractActiveService:175 ] - Error while executing background thread HTTP Refresh Service
        java.lang.ClassCastException: org.openhab.binding.http.internal.HttpGenericBindi ngProvider cannot be cast to org.openhab.binding.http.HttpBindingProvider
        at org.openhab.binding.http.internal.HttpBinding.exec ute(HttpBinding.java:132) ~[na:na]
        at org.openhab.core.binding.AbstractActiveBinding$Bin dingActiveService.execute(AbstractActiveBinding.ja va:156) ~[na:na]
        at org.openhab.core.service.AbstractActiveService$Ref reshThread.run(AbstractActiveService.java:173) ~[na:na]
        00:22:03.238 [ERROR] [.service.AbstractActiveService:175 ] - Error while executing background thread HTTP Refresh Service
        java.lang.ClassCastException: org.openhab.binding.http.internal.HttpGenericBindi ngProvider cannot be cast to org.openhab.binding.http.HttpBindingProvider
        at org.openhab.binding.http.internal.HttpBinding.exec ute(HttpBinding.java:132) ~[na:na]
        at org.openhab.core.binding.AbstractActiveBinding$Bin dingActiveService.execute(AbstractActiveBinding.ja va:156) ~[na:na]
        at org.openhab.core.service.AbstractActiveService$Ref reshThread.run(AbstractActiveService.java:173) ~[na:na]
        00:22:03.534 [ERROR] [.service.AbstractActiveService:175 ] - Error while executing background thread HTTP Refresh Service
        java.lang.ClassCastException: org.openhab.binding.http.internal.HttpGenericBindi ngProvider cannot be cast to org.openhab.binding.http.HttpBindingProvider
        at org.openhab.binding.http.internal.HttpBinding.exec ute(HttpBinding.java:132) ~[na:na]
        at org.openhab.core.binding.AbstractActiveBinding$Bin dingActiveService.execute(AbstractActiveBinding.ja va:156) ~[na:na]
        at org.openhab.core.service.AbstractActiveService$Ref reshThread.run(AbstractActiveService.java:173) ~[na:na]
        00:22:04.252 [ERROR] [.service.AbstractActiveService:175 ] - Error while executing background thread HTTP Refresh Service
        java.lang.ClassCastException: org.openhab.binding.http.internal.HttpGenericBindi ngProvider cannot be cast to org.openhab.binding.http.HttpBindingProvider
        at org.openhab.binding.http.internal.HttpBinding.exec ute(HttpBinding.java:132) ~[na:na]
        at org.openhab.core.binding.AbstractActiveBinding$Bin dingActiveService.execute(AbstractActiveBinding.ja va:156) ~[na:na]
        at org.openhab.core.service.AbstractActiveService$Ref reshThread.run(AbstractActiveService.java:173) ~[na:na]
        00:22:04.548 [ERROR] [.service.AbstractActiveService:175 ] - Error while executing background thread HTTP Refresh Service
        java.lang.ClassCastException: org.openhab.binding.http.internal.HttpGenericBindi ngProvider cannot be cast to org.openhab.binding.http.HttpBindingProvider

        Ich hab' aber gar kein HTTP-Binding. Der Abschnitt in der openhab.cfg ist noch jungfräulich.
        Und alles googeln, forschen und probieren hilft nix. Ich hab' keine Ahnung wo der Wurm drin ist und mangels Doku auch keinen Schimmer wo ich anfangen soll zu suchen.
        Kann es das sein ???

        Kommentar


          #5
          Und Du hast auch das http-Binding nicht im Addons-Ordner drin?
          Es ist ganz wichtig, nur benötigte Addons in den addons-Ordner zu legen und diese dann auch alle zu konfigurieren (so eine Konfiguration notwendig ist).

          Kommentar

          Lädt...
          X